Detailed State-wise and Category-wise Vacancy Breakdown
The allocation of the 7,150 vacancies is strategically mapped according to the operational scale and branch density of the State Bank of India within specific regional circles. Candidates must recognize that they are legally permitted to apply for training within one state only.
Major states hold significant allocations; for instance, Andhra Pradesh contains 709 seats, Uttar Pradesh holds 561 seats, Maharashtra has 504 seats, and Telangana presents 491 open allocations. Every single state total is strictly segregated into standard reservation quotas matching central guidelines—covering Scheduled Castes (SC), Scheduled Tribes (ST), Other Backward Classes (OBC), Economically Weaker Sections (EWS), and the Unreserved (UR) general merit category.

Comprehensive Age Limit and Essential Relaxations
The determining baseline parameters for candidate age limitations have a strict operational cutoff fixed on April 1, 2026. To remain eligible, general applicants must have crossed their 20th birthday but must not have completed or crossed their 28th birthday on that precise target date.
However, relaxed criteria exist for applicants from specific communities under standard public sector guidelines:
- OBC (Non-Creamy Layer): 3-year extension (up to 31 years of age).
- SC / ST Candidates: 5-year extension (up to 33 years of age).
- PwBD (Persons with Benchmark Disabilities): 10 to 15 years depending on primary category combinations.

Required Educational Qualification Standards
To fulfill the basic eligibility criteria, an applicant must have completed a Bachelor’s Degree (Graduation) in any field or academic stream from an educational institution recognized by the University Grants Commission (UGC) or the Central Government.
The graduation certificate or passing degree records must be officially issued on or before the critical determination date of April 1, 2026. Additionally, individual applicants must verify that they have not previously engaged in or finished any prior formal apprenticeship training contract elsewhere, nor possess regular professional corporate job experience exceeding one full year post-graduation.
Monthly Stipend Structure and Training Benefits
Selected candidates will receive a fixed, regular stipend of ₹15,000 per month for the entire 12-month period. This stipend is paid out directly by SBI under the system guidelines of the Apprentices Act.
While it is crucial to understand that this role does not grant or guarantee a permanent position or automatic regular employment in the bank upon completion, the corporate exposure gained is highly valuable. This hands-on experience enhances a candidate’s professional resume, provides a nationally recognized training certificate from the BFSI Sector Skill Council, and awards weightage/relaxation in future regular SBI Junior Associate (Clerk) direct recruitments.

Comprehensive Online Examination Pattern and Syllabus
The online computer-based exam lasts 60 minutes and consists of 100 multiple-choice questions totaling 100 marks. The exam is divided into four equal sections, each with a strict 15-minute individual time limit:
| Exam Section | Total Questions | Maximum Marks | Time Allocated |
| General & Financial Awareness | 25 Questions | 25 Marks | 15 Minutes |
| General English | 25 Questions | 25 Marks | 15 Minutes |
| Quantitative Aptitude | 25 Questions | 25 Marks | 15 Minutes |
| Reasoning Ability & Computer Aptitude | 25 Questions | 25 Marks | 15 Minutes |
Important Note: A negative marking penalty applies to incorrect attempts, where 1/4th of the marks assigned to that specific question are deducted. The exam is accessible across 13 distinct regional languages besides Hindi and English.
Local Language Proficiency Test Rules
The Local Language Test is designed to verify that candidates can smoothly read, write, speak, and comprehend the official language of their chosen state.
However, applicants who can present formal 10th or 12th-standard mark sheets or passing certificates proving they studied the specified local language as a primary subject are entirely exempted from taking this language test. For others, this test is mandatory and qualifying in nature; failing to clear it will result in disqualification, regardless of a high written exam score.

Application Fee Structure by Category
The application fees required to process submissions are handled through a secure digital gateway during the online form submission process. The fee breakdown is as follows:
- General, OBC, and EWS Candidates: A fee of ₹300 is required.
- SC, ST, and PwBD Applicants: Entirely Exempted (Nil) from paying application or processing charges.
Fees must be paid using online modes such as Debit Cards, Credit Cards, Internet Banking, or UPI systems. The application fee is non-refundable once successfully processed.
Required Documents and Scanned Image Formats
Candidates must prepare properly sized digital files of their credentials before initiating their online registration to avoid system upload timeouts.
- Passport Photograph: Must be a recent color print, sized between 20 KB to 50 KB, with dimensions of 4.5cm × 3.5cm.
- Signature: Must be on plain white paper using black ink, sized between 10 KB to 20 KB.
- Left-Hand Thumb Impression: Clear blue or black ink impression, sized between 20 KB to 50 KB.
- Handwritten Declaration: Must be written by the applicant in English on white paper, sized between 50 KB to 100 KB.
Step-by-Step Online Application Procedure
To submit an application correctly, candidates must complete registrations on both regional skill portals and the bank’s core hiring portal:
1.Register on the NAPS Apprentice Portal:Step 1.
Visit the National Apprenticeship Promotion Scheme website (apprenticeshipindia.gov.in) and create a candidate profile to generate a unique NAPS registration number.
2.Access the Official SBI Careers Page:Step 2.
Navigate to sbi.co.in/careers and locate the link for “Engagement of Apprentices under the Apprentices Act, 1961 (CRPD/APPR/2026-27/07)”.
3.Fill Out the Detailed Personal Profile:Step 3.
Click “New Registration,” enter basic contact details, log in with your credentials, and fill out your educational details, circle choices, and district preferences.
4.Upload Document Scans and Finalize Payment:Step 4.
Upload your photograph, signature, thumb impression, and declaration. Pay the ₹300 fee online (if applicable) and save a printout of the confirmation page.
